Maybe I helped someone today.
Sep 4th, 2004 at 7:14pm
 
I was on my lunch break today and I overheard a conversation between a couple of friends.  The first girl asked how so and so was doing and her friend said she wasn't doing so well.  She was still having numbness on the right side of her body and headaches.  She would always regain feeling after about 15 minutes, but she would be very tired.
Well, I just about killed myself trying to get over there.  I plopped down and without realizing it, told Arianna's story.  I told them I couldn't be sure, but it sounded a lot like what she was going thru.  I also made sure they understood that this is not a terminal disease.  I told her about this website and how there were many wonderful physicians listed who could help her.  I also told them that an MRI was the best place to start.  The girl I talked to felt so relieved.  She said her friend thought she was going crazy because none of the doctors would believe her.  They kept saying it was in her head.  I told them to research Moyamoya and see if any of what they read rang a bell and to tell her physician about it.  I made sure they understood that I was in no way saying that is what their friend had, I just thought they might want to check it out.

I cannot tell you how this made my day.  Not that someone might have MM, but that maybe, just maybe little Arianna and I gave someone a chance today.  Just wanted to share this.
